    Are there any globetrotter in this forum? This could come as a great news or the most exceptional one. A company called chatsim is providing their sim for 10€ annual subscription to use instant messaging through most popular chat apps across 150 countries at no extra/roaming charges. WhatsApp, line, messenger, bbm, telegram, etc. Are supported. If you have a dual sim phone then you could just keep this as extra sim whenever you are traveling. It could greatly reduce international roaming data usage. If you want to send pics and videos during chat then there is extra subscription fee. Else they will only let your apps pass your texts and emojis of course. Too good to be true. http://www.chatsim.com/en Sent from my XT1080 using Tapatalk

  24. There are many threads on xda to unlock bands as per device. Some got sucess, some didn't. If the lock is implemented at software level by carrier then more chances to unlock it, if band isnt supported by hardware or it is locked at radio level then its kind of difficult. Sent from my LGLS991 using Tapatalk Not all handsets have easy way to unlock and support each and every band. Namely two of them with good specs standout.
